KU student says she’s “just surviving” as AI shortcuts reshape coursework
LAWRENCE, Kan. — It was almost 11 p.m. when Addey Wade, a sophomore journalism student at the University of Kansas, opened ChatGPT in a new tab. She had a 10-page essay due at midnight, a 40-hour-a-week job, and a full course load. Burned out and out of time, she pasted the prompt in.
Wade is not alone. A generation of college students has come to treat coursework as a checklist of tasks to clear rather than material to learn. A 2025 Inside Higher Ed survey found that 85 percent of college students used generative AI for schoolwork in the past year. At KU’s Counseling and Psychological Services, staff say they’re seeing the cost, burnout, anxiety and a quiet sense among students that something has gone missing.
Wade woke up at 9 a.m. most days to keep up with 17 credit hours. She worked double shifts to be able to pay for housing and groceries, and tries to maintain her relationships with her friends in between. By the time she sits down to do her coursework, she said, there’s nothing left.
“I am just surviving. I am overwhelmed by what life is throwing at me,” Wade said. “Allowing AI to help me every once in a while is not wrong, I just want to graduate.”
A 2026 USC study surveyed 1,000 U.S. college students, and found that students use AI as a way a shortcut for quick answers that do not require a lot of work. A separate study from researchers at Wharton found that students who use AI scored higher on practice problems but learned less in the long run.
Wade turned to AI to assist her with an assignment that she did not understand completely, and it is too late to ask her professor for assistance. She pasted her prompt and notes into ChatGPT and asked it to simplify the task or build an outline. She did not submit assignments that were entirely AI-generated, she said. She uses it to spark ideas and get a better understanding of what she is supposed to do.
The cost is showing up across Wade’s life. She skipped meals because there are not enough hours in the day, found herself wanting to be alone, and said her physical and mental health have both taken a hit since college got harder. She sought medical help to manage her mental health. Friends she used to enjoy spending time with have started to feel like a hassle.
Wade’s experience matches what national data has tracked for years. A 2024-2025 study found 37 percent of U.S. college students screened positive for moderate or severe depression, and 33 percent for anxiety. At KU’s Counseling and Psychological Services, staff are seeing the same pattern.
Sally Burns, outreach coordinator and embedded clinician at KU’s Counseling and Psychological Services, said students typically experience their greatest stress at the end of the semester. In her 13 years in college counseling, end-of-semester demand has always spiked, she said. CAPS expanded its drop-in availability during the last two weeks of every semester to meet rising demand, she said.
When students describe burnout, Burns said, they often talk about feeling unmotivated and pulling back from self-care. This is the same feeling that Wade described in her own life. Burns said the pressure to perform for GPA, jobs and graduation increases stress and anxiety, which in turn affects concentration and self-care.
She also mentioned seeing something new this year. Some students are using AI not just for coursework, but for emotional support, advice and guidance. Students turn to chatbots in moments they might once have brought to a friend or a counselor.
KU CAPS offers same-day drop-in support from 10 a.m. to 3 p.m. weekdays at Watkins Health Building. First-time appointments are covered by the campus wellness fee. Students can also access Mantra Health, a free 24-hour mental health service available to KU students.
Months after that 11 p.m. paste into ChatGPT, Wade is still pushing through to graduation. But she said the system she’s pushing through isn’t really working.
“College’s structure fails to see the main goal,” Wade said. “I’m scared I am not going to get a job to support myself.”

Hello, this project was created by Addey Wade, Olivia Cooper, and Mia Ramerz and I am excited to finally show our semester project, Chiefs Dynasty Data. In this project, we analyzed the Kansas City Chiefs 2023 season to understand what factors led to their Super Bowl win. We focused on turning raw game data-like turnovers, passing yards, and defensive performance-into a clear and compelling story that explains not just what happened, but how it happened.
They almost didn’t make it. The chiefs finished the regular season 11 and 6, which was their worst record in five years at the time. They turned the ball over more than usual, lost games they typically would win, and their offense wasn't as dominant as in previous seasons. At many points, they didn't look like a championship team. But despite those struggles, they went 4 and 0 in the postseason and ended the season as Super Bowl champions. So the question we wanted to answer was: what changed?
Part one of our analysis focuses on turnovers, which were one of the biggest factors affecting their regular-season performance.
The data shows that turnovers had a clear negative impact on the Chiefs success. Their worst game came in Week 8 against Denver, where they committed five turnovers and lost. More broadly, several of their losses were tied to games where they had multiple turnovers. This pattern tells us that when the Chiefs made mistakes and gave the ball away, it directly hurt their chances of winning.
On the other hand, when the Chiefs protected the ball, their performance improved significantly. They went 6 and 2 in games where they had one or fewer turnovers, and they won both games where they had zero turnovers. This highlights how important ball security was-it wasn't just helpful, it was one of the strongest predictors of whether they would win or lose.
A great example of this is their Week 12 win against Las Vegas. In that game the Chiefs had zero turnovers, 291 passing yards, and won by 14 points on the road. This game represents what the team looked like at their best-efficient offense, strong execution, and no costly mistakes.
Next, we looked at the passing game, which played a major role in keeping the team competitive throughout the season.
The Chiefs passing game was strong, but not always consistent. They had eight games with over 250 passing yards, including a season-high of 415 yards in week 7. This shows their offensive potential and ability to produce big plays. However, the variation between games also helps explain why their regular season performance was inconsistent-some weeks they were explosive, and other weeks they struggled.
When we moved into the postseason, the data showed a clear shift. This is where the Chiefs flipped the script.
In the playoffs, the games were much closer-but the Chiefs performed at their best under pressure. They won their four playoff games by seven points or fewer, including a three-point Super Bowl win over the 49ers. Instead of dominating opponents, they consistently executed in key moments, which allowed them to win tight games.
Defensively, the team improved significantly in the postseason. They allowed 17 points or fewer in three of their four playoff games, which is well below the NVFL average of about 24 points per game. This shows that their defense stepped up at the most important time and played a major role in their success.
When we combine all these insights, the overall story becomes clear. During the regular season, the Chiefs struggled with turnovers and inconsistency, especially on offense. But in the playoffs, they adapted. They reduced mistakes, improved defensively, and found ways to win close games-even in high-pressure situations and on the road. This shows that their championship run wasn't about being dominant-it was about being disciplined, efficient, and clutch when it mattered most.
In conclusion, this project demonstrates how data can be used to tell a deeper story in sports. By analyzing key performance metrics, we were able to identify the turning points that defined the Chiefs season. Ultimately, their success shows that championships are not just about talent-they're about adapting, improving, and performing when it matters most.
